Summary

A formal resolution commends Amanda Whitaker for being selected Miss Gardendale Magnolia Festival 2012 and highlights her background and community work.

What This Bill Does

If enacted, the bill formally recognizes Amanda Whitaker for her Miss Gardendale Magnolia Festival 2012 title and notes her plans to compete in Miss Alabama. It describes her education, mentoring efforts, and leadership programs, framing her as a positive role model for mentoring and community service.

Who It Affects
  • Amanda Whitaker, who receives formal commendation and public recognition
  • Gardendale community and participants in local/miss-related programs who are associated with her mentoring and community service efforts
Key Provisions
  • Commends Amanda Whitaker for being selected Miss Gardendale Magnolia Festival 2012
  • Notes her background as a University of Alabama biology graduate and her upcoming participation in the Miss Alabama competition as part of Miss America preliminaries at Samford University
  • Describes her mentoring work with Big Brothers Big Sisters since 2007 and the Princess Club program she started to teach girls 5-10 leadership in the Gardendale area
  • Identifies her platform as 'Mentoring: Impacting Young Lives' and her goal to recruit more mentors
  • Mentions her performance talent (lyrical dance to 'Only Hope') and her family background, as well as her plans to attend dental school at the University of Alabama at Birmingham in July 2012
  • Expresses admiration and best wishes for her success in the Miss Alabama Competition and future endeavors
